Photonics – Korean

Photonics – Korean

mesh 문제

    • HJAhn
      Subscriber

      안녕하세요. 간단한 시뮬레이션 하나 해보려고 시도 중에 질문이 있어 글을 쓰게 되었습니다.

      456 nm GaAs 2 dimensional slab 구조에 위로는 air, 바닥에는 Au 120 nm인 구조입니다. GaAs slab의 resonance를 찾기 위해 plane wave를 이용한 reflectance를 관찰하고자 합니다. slab이 두꺼운 편이라 high angle로 빠져나오는 것을 고려하지 않으려 plane monitor 말고도 point monitor로도 spectrum을 관찰하고 있습니다.


      그런데, mesh 크기를 10 nm에서 2 nm까지 바꿈에 따라서 resonance가 965nm ~ 975 nm 사이에서 약 10 nm 가까이 바뀌는 것을 확인했습니다. 수렴하는 것 같진 않고 oscillation하는 경향을 보입니다. (mesh override region을 slab높이에 맞춰서 mesh 크기에 따라 slab 두께가 바뀌지는 않는 것 같습니다.)


      FDTD boundary는 x,y axis에 periodic, bloch 모두 시도해봤고, x y축으로 2 um span까지 넓혀봤을 때는 resonance와

      reflectance dip 크기는 전혀 변화가 없었고, 지금은 mesh 크기에 따라서 resonance가 경향성 없이 바뀌는게 문제입니다...


      여기서 질문은, mesh에 따라 달라지는 이유가 혹시 여전히 크기가 너무 커서일까요? 아니면 mesh aspect ratio가 커지면서 error가 발생하는 걸까요? convergence test 중에 이 이상 뭘 더 만져야할지 모르겠어서 질문 올립니다. 답변 부탁드리겠습니다. 감사합니다.

      설명이 부족할 수 있을 것 같아 실제 파일 첨부해보려고 했는데 지원하지 않는 확장자인지 안되네요...

    • HJAhn
      Subscriber
      한가지 정보가 빠졌는데, GaAs와 Au 사이에 Ge 1.6 nm가 있습니다.
    • Shin-Sung Kim
      Ansys Employee
      시뮬레이션의 구조가 planar 한 경우이므로, STACK solver 를 이용해 reflection 을 계산해 보시기 바랍니다. 그러면, 시뮬레이션의 결과가 신뢰할 만한 것인지를 비교 판단할 수가 있습니다.

      mesh 를 전체적으로 줄여가면 pml 층의 두께도 줄어들어 performance 가 떨어질 수도 있습니다. 이들 고려하여 충분한 layer number 를 설정해 주어야 할 수도 있습니다. 다음의 페이지들도 참고해 보시기 바랍니다.
Viewing 2 reply threads
  • You must be logged in to reply to this topic.